Caterpillar of Stinging Nettle Slug

The Stinging Nettle Slug Caterpillar has interesting spines and usually very colourful, most likely to warn possible predator that they can pack a punch. The sting of their spines can be very painful!

Idonauton apicalis is a species of Moth from the family of Limacodidae.
